Output 423dca1026107d60d42687f5c3cbaddf5b3e1ca4d8ca4513b499cf7a239bc2eb:0

value
404968
script pubkey
OP_0 OP_PUSHBYTES_20 cc8970108366a5c9b82b0be3c09c30c984abc00e
address
bc1qejyhqyyrv6junwptp03up8psexz2hsqwv4jj3p
transaction
423dca1026107d60d42687f5c3cbaddf5b3e1ca4d8ca4513b499cf7a239bc2eb
confirmations
16681
spent
true